Evaluating and managing low back pain ... WebLow back pain (LBP) is a common condition. It has a lifetime prevalence of over 70% in industrialised coun-tries, and accounts for considerable healthcare and socioeconomic costs [1,2]. It is often not possible to make a specific diagnosis based on patho-anatomical causes, and 85-95% of the cases are diagnosed as“non specific” LBP [3].

WebOct 21, 2024 · A standardized clinical examination of the lumbar spine is critical in the evaluation of patients with low back pain. Progressing in an orderly fashion through the different components of the examination ensures accuracy and repeatability. Every examination should include inspection of the spine followed by active and passive range …
